Electronic Data Interchange Specialist jobs in Nashville, TN

Electronic Data Interchange Specialist analyzes, designs, and develops specifications for enhancements and extensions with EDI application interfaces and maps. Ensures proper configuration and set-up of the EDI tools and systems that support file transfer between internal and external trading partners. Being an Electronic Data Interchange Specialist coordinates trading partner implementations and conducts EDI testing. Documents processes, data flow, file specifications, and mapping using standard formats. Additionally, Electronic Data Interchange Specialist may require a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ager. The Electronic Data Interchange Specialist work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. To be an Electronic Data Interchange Specialist typically requires 4-7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    EDI (Electronic Data Interchange) Software Developer specializing in Rhapsody and HL7, you will play a key role in designing, implementing, and maintaining EDI solutions tailored specifically for healthcare organizations. Your expertise in Rhapsody integration engine and HL7 standards will be essential in ensuring seamless data exchange between healthcare systems, improving interoperability, and enhancing patient care delivery.

    Responsibilities:
    Utilize Rhapsody integration engine to design, develop, and deploy EDI solutions for healthcare organizations, including hospitals, clinics, and medical laboratories.
    Implement HL7 interfaces for exchanging healthcare data, including admission/discharge/transfer (ADT), orders and results (ORU, ORM), clinical documents (CCD, CDA), and medical imaging (DICOM).
    Collaborate with healthcare IT teams, clinical staff, and external vendors to understand business requirements and translate them into technical solutions.
    Develop and maintain HL7 message schemas, mappings, and transformations within the Rhapsody environment.
    Configure Rhapsody channels and connectors to establish secure and reliable communication channels for EDI transactions (e.g., TCP/IP, HTTPS, SOAP, REST).
    Troubleshoot and resolve issues related to HL7 message parsing, validation, and routing within Rhapsody, ensuring data integrity and compliance with industry standards.
    Collaborate with database administrators to integrate HL7 data into healthcare information systems (HIS), electronic health records (EHR), and other clinical applications.
    Stay abreast of evolving HL7 standards and industry trends, and assess their impact on EDI solutions and interoperability initiatives.
    Provide technical expertise and guidance to internal teams and external stakeholders on Rhapsody configuration, HL7 implementation, and best practices in healthcare data exchange.
    Participate in testing, quality assurance, and documentation activities to ensure the reliability, scalability, and maintainability of EDI solutions.

    REQUIRED SKILLS/EXPERIENCE:
    REQUIRED - Rhapsody Integration Engine Professional Certified.
    2 years working as an EDI Developer with a focus on healthcare IT and HL7 standards.
    In-depth knowledge of HL7 standards, including HL7 v2.x (e.g., v2.3, v2.5) and HL7 v3/CDA.
    Experience with HL7 message structure, segments, fields, and data types, and proficiency in developing HL7 message transformations.
    Familiarity with healthcare data exchange protocols and security standards (e.g., DICOM, FHIR, HIPAA).
    Strong understanding of healthcare workflows, clinical terminology, and regulatory requirements (e.g., Meaningful Use, HITECH Act).
    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to troubleshoot complex EDI issues and propose effective solutions.
    Effective commun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ate with multidisciplinary teams and communicate techn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ders.
    Ability to work independently, prioritize tasks, and adapt to changing project requirements in a dynamic healthcare environment.
    EDUCATION: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Health Informatics, or related field (or equivalent work experience).

Nashville is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Tennessee. The city is the county seat of Davidson County and is located on the Cumberland River. The city's population ranks 24th in the U.S. According to 2017 est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au, the total consolidated city-county population stood at 691,243. The "balance" population, which excludes semi-independent municipalities within Davidson County, was 667,560 in 2017.
